ABSTRACT:
Laplacian intuitionistic fuzzy graph is defined. Energy of such graph is discussed. In [8] the authors conjectured that the inequality holds for all graphs. In this paper we are conjectured that the inequality does not hold for intuitionistic fuzzy directed graph. Also spreading rate of virus on energy of laplacian intuitionistic fuzzy graph is analyzed.
